<h3>What is a physical and chemical change?</h3>

A chemical change results from a chemical reaction, while a physical change is when matter changes forms but not chemical identity.

A chemical change occurs when some substances are transformed into different substances, with different nature and properties. In this case when both liquids are mixed a solid is formed.  This is an example of a change of state of the liquids reactants to the solid product, which has properties and characteristics different from that of the initial liquids of the mixture which is called a chemical change.
